import Foundation
let pattern = #"errorDescription\"\:\"(?<errorDescription>[^\"]+).+errorCode\"\:\"(?<errorCode>[^\"]+)"#
let regex = try! NSRegularExpression(pattern: pattern)
let testString = #"""
2016-10-25 12:33:31,926 [http-00000:13111-2] INFO [org.apache.cxf.interceptor.LoggingInInterceptor ?] Inbound Message ----------------------------
ID: 18 Response-Code: 200
Encoding: UTF-8
Content-Type: application/json;charset=UTF-8
Headers: {content-type=[application/json;charset=UTF-8], Date=[Tue, 25 Oct 2016 17:33:30 GMT], Expires=[Thu, 01 Jan 1970 00:00:00 GMT], Set-Cookie=[BrowserId=L8p9Eij0T4Sfp-INSP9zDw;Path=/;Domain=.salesforce;Expires=Sat, 24-Dec-2016 17:33:30 GMT], transfer-encoding=[chunked]}
Payload: {"responseCode":"201","messageId":"704c8163-13d4-42b8-a684-94b9d23e849e",
"lead":[{"responseCode":"201","leadID":null,"errors":[{"errorField":"head","errorDescription":"The value of email is invalid.","errorCode":"Value_Invalid_E400"},{"errorField":"bestTimeToContact","errorDescription":"The value of bestTimeToContact is invalid.","errorCode":"Value_Invalid_E400"}]}]}
----------------------------------------------------------------------------------------------------------------------------------------------------------------------------
2016-10-25 12:33:31,986 [http-000000:13111-2] INFO [org.apache.cxf.interceptor.LoggingOutInterceptor ?] Outbound Message ---------------------------
ID: 17
Response-Code: 200
Content-Type: application/json
Headers: {Content-Type=[application/json], Date=[Tue, 25 Oct 2016 17:33:31 GMT]}
Payload: {"errors":[{"errorCode":"Value_Invalid_E400","errorDescription":"The value of email is invalid.","errorField":"head"},{"errorCode":"Value_Invalid_E400","errorDescription":"The value of bestTimeToContact is invalid.","errorField":"bestTimeToContact"}]} --------------------------------------
"""#
let stringRange = NSRange(location: 0, length: testString.utf16.count)
let matches = regex.matches(in: testString, range: stringRange)
var result: [[String]] = []
for match in matches {
var groups: [String] = []
for rangeIndex in 1 ..< match.numberOfRanges {
let nsRange = match.range(at: rangeIndex)
guard !NSEqualRanges(nsRange, NSMakeRange(NSNotFound, 0)) else { continue }
let string = (testString as NSString).substring(with: nsRange)
groups.append(string)
}
if !groups.isEmpty {
result.append(groups)
}
}
print(result)
